About the Author Shannon Graves is a consultant with experience in nonprofit management, fund development, strategic planning, and community organizing. She specializes in bringing best practices to service systems and organizations through the effective and innovative development of policies, programs, and people. Dr. Hoefer is the Roy E. Dulak Professor for Community Practice Research at the School of Social Work at the University of Texas at Arlington. He directs the Center for Advocacy, Nonprofit and Donor Organizations (CAN-DO). He can be reached at rhoefer@uta.edu Dr. Hoefer specializes in translating cutting edge, best practice research into usable practice points for organizations. His passion is helping nonprofits succeed in providing high quality services to our communities. He has over 25 years of experience working in and with nonprofit organizations, assisting them in improving their services through program evaluation, advocacy, and management consulting. Dr. Hoefer has authored more than 30 published journal articles and 8 books and has given scores of presentations in the fields of nonprofit management, advocacy, program evaluation and policy practice.
